Chakful Population - Ballia, Uttar Pradesh
Chakful is a medium size village located in Bansdih Tehsil of Ballia district, Uttar Pradesh with total 137 families residing. The Chakful village has population of 878 of which 387 are males while 491 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Chakful village population of children with age 0-6 is 128 which makes up 14.58 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Chakful village is 1269 which is higher than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Chakful as per census is 855, lower than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.
Chakful village has higher liter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Chakful village was 72.13 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Chakful Male literacy stands at 81.13 % while female literacy rate was 65.51 %.

Chakful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 137 | - | - |
Population | 878 | 387 | 491 |
Child (0-6) | 128 | 69 | 59 |
Schedule Caste | 5 | 3 | 2 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 72.13 % | 81.13 % | 65.51 % |
Total Workers | 163 | 105 | 58 |
Main Worker | 111 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 52 | 41 | 11 |
